自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(9)
  • 资源 (1)
  • 收藏
  • 关注

原创 LeetCode整理---第二、三周

代码地址(在力扣运行均已通过)https://github.com/tomjerry99/algorithm_leetcode题目 (https://leetcode-cn.com/problemset/all/)5.最长回文子串给定一个字符串 s,找到 s 中最长的回文子串。你可以假设 s 的最大长度为 1000。示例 1:输入: “babad”输出: “bab”注意: “aba...

2019-08-04 12:27:06 661

原创 动态规划算法学习(持续更新)

动态规划是什么动态规划(Dynamic programming,简称DP)是通过把原问题分解为相对的简单的子问题来求解复杂问题的一种方法。(来自维基百科)动态规划常常适用于有重叠子问题或最优子问题的问题,时间复杂度往往比暴力法小很多。下面通过具体问题来介绍。问题1:斐波那契数列斐波那契数列又称兔子

2019-07-27 15:43:50 566

原创 第一周LeetCode总结

写在前面听说LeetCode已经很久了,这周下决心开刷,坚持2年,希望能有一些效果。第一周刷的都是一些简单的和栈相关的题目,因为有些中等难度和困难的想破头也想不出…那就先做一些简单的吧,回忆一下学过的知识。写代码时用的python,但是觉得python实在是太方便了,对单一的数据结构支持不是很好,所以下周准备换成C++。总结...

2019-07-22 15:24:18 547

原创 滑动窗口处理字符串---LeetCode

题目给定一个字符串,请你找出其中不含有重复字符的最长子串的长度。示例 1:输入: "abcabcbb"输出: 3 解释: 因为无重复字符的最长子串是 "abc",所以其长度为 3。示例 2:输入: "bbbbb"输出: 1解释: 因为无重复字符的最长子串是 "b",所以其长度为 1。来源:力扣解题思路一开始的思路是这样1.遍历2.在将每个字符加入list之前,判断...

2019-07-14 23:44:57 1236

原创 sql语句练习50题(Mysql版)

习题来源于网络,sql语句是自己写的。欢迎指正。表名和字段–1.学生表 Student(s_id,s_name,s_birth,s_sex) –学生编号,学生姓名, 出生年月,学生性别 –2.课程表 Course(c_id,c_name,t_id) – –课程编号, 课程名称, 教师编号 –3.教师表 Teacher(t_id,t_name) –教师编号,教师姓名 –4

2017-12-19 00:11:31 404642 542

原创 SSH框架的初步搭建

环境准备最近试着搭了一个简单的ssh框架,是一个用户注册的功能,在此记录下来流程,备忘的同时,也分享出来。本文使用spring3.2+struts2.2+hibernate3在eclipse上搭建这个框架,所用jar包整合可以在这里下载。点此下载项目创建新建一个Dynamic Web Project,一路next,到这里项目创建成功以后就可以创建包和类文件了,目录如下: action包存放

2017-08-04 18:05:03 749

原创 Comparable和Comparator的区别

ComparableComparable是一个接口,当一个类实现该接口的时候,就要实现compareTo方法,同时也意味着该类是可以比较的。该类型的对象数组或列表可以用Arrys.sort或者Collections.sort进行自动排序。该接口定义如下:public interface Comparable<T> { public int compareTo(T o);}compareTo

2017-05-10 00:53:14 450

原创 重写equals方法

用途涉及到两个对象的比较的时候,一般需要重写equals方法。示例package equals;public class Person { private String name; private String age; public String getName() { return name; } public void setName(S

2017-05-06 00:19:32 1137

原创 # Python之八皇后问题

表示状态使用元组来表示皇后的位置。如果state[0]==1,就表示皇后在第一行的第二列。寻找冲突冲突是什么?如果下一个皇后和前面的皇后在同样的水平位置,或者在同一条对角线上,就会发生冲突。观察八皇后的格局可以发现,所有的‘\’对角线上,皇后的坐标相等。所有的‘/’对角线上坐标相加的值相等。由此可以定义一个判断下一个皇后是否冲突的函数 def conflict(state,nextX):

2017-03-27 20:26:43 1637

ssh整合jar

ssh整合jar包

2017-08-07

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除